#dfd4c0 - Whirligig Geyser color

Soft, sun-warmed beige with gentle golden undertones, this pale neutral resembles aged parchment or natural linen. It reads as a calm, desaturated cream that diffuses light while maintaining warmth, making interiors feel welcoming and refined. Subtle hints of sand and honey keep it from appearing flat, so it pairs beautifully with rich woods, muted olive greens, deep navy, or soft whites. Versatile and timeless, it suits both modern minimalist and classic cozy palettes, creating an understated, elegant backdrop.

#dfd4c0 color RGB value is 223, 212, 192, and the CMYK value is 0.00, 0.0493, 0.139, 0.125. Alternative names for that color are: whirligig geyser, beige, antiquewhite, bone, almond, orange.
